Bike Trailer FAQ
Are Bike Trailers Safer Than Bike Seats?

There are a few reasons why bike trailers are safer than bike seats.
First of all, bike trailers are lower to the ground than bike seats. If an accident happens, your child could fall over three feet while sitting in a bike seat.
However, the best kid bike trailers will have sturdy frames that will prevent your child from falling out. Hence, they will be much less likely to experience an injury from falling.
Even if they do fall, it will not be a great enough height to inflict serious injury.
Second of all, your bike will be harder to maneuver with a baby on board in a seat. The seat will introduce added weight and be a physical obstacle you will have to work with when getting on the bike.
Depending on how experienced a bicycler you are, it may be hard to ride with the added weight at first. The seat could throw off your balance and potentially lead to a bad fall.
Overall, bike trailers have more safety features than bike seats do. Trailers will normally have a sturdy frame and a mesh covering to keep the child safe if it rolls.
Furthermore, most manufacturers design the trailer not to tip even if the bike falls.
Even so, bike trailers do have some safety hazards to keep in mind.
Since bike trailers are often much lower than bikes, they can be harder to see by motorists on the road. The trailers may also become snagged on branches or rocks.
Lastly, there is a chance of the trailer flipping if the bike turns abruptly.
Can a Car Seat Go in a Bike Trailer?
This topic has started a bit of controversy within the biking community. However, hundreds of parents have put a lot of thought and time into the question.
A car seat can go in a bike trailer, but there is a certain way to do it to keep your baby safe.
The main thing to avoid is simply placing the car seat in the trailer. You need to make sure you fasten the car seat as securely as possible.
You can use bungee cords or straps to do this. When installing the seat, ensure that the straps are tight.
When riding with the car seat, try to stay under ten mph. Staying under this speed will give you more control of the trailer.
The bike seat will add a bit of weight, so it may be more difficult to brake or turn. Staying at slow speeds will prevent accidents.
One last thing to note about using a car seat in a bike trailer is that you will have to invest in a wider trailer than you normally would.
Car seats are quite bulky; the seat might not fit in a smaller trailer.
What Age Are Bike Trailers Suitable For?

While the answer to this question may vary depending on the parent, company, or even region you are in, there is a general consensus about the age that bike trailers are suitable for.
The short answer is that bike trailers are suitable for children aged 1-6.
There is basically one factor that determines whether it is safe for your child to ride in a bike trailer: whether they can support their head on their own or not.
Generally speaking, children 12 months and up can hold their head up (however, it may be 18 months for some children).
If you are putting a child between 12-18 months old in a bike trailer, it is best to check with your GD before you do so. They will tell you whether it is safe or not to take your baby out.
Many doctors also recommend never taking a baby biking that is under 12 months old. This could lead to long-term health effects.
If you want a general rule of thumb, many bike trailer manufacturers (and the American Association of Pediatrics) recommend that children only ages 1-6 ride in trailers.
When the child grows to be over 40 pounds, then some bike trailers might not be suitable.
You can also gauge it by looking at if your child can wear a helmet. If their neck muscles are strong enough to wear a helmet, they will be fine in a bike trailer.
Regardless of the consensus, each country will have different laws regarding the age you can transport your children on a bike. Make sure to know the laws before you go for a ride.
Do Babies Need Bike Helmets?
All babies that ride in bike trailers need to wear helmets – assuming that you are only taking children over 12 months old out.
When it comes to helmets, it is dangerous to put a helmet on an infant younger than 12 months. This age will vary depending on the child.
If your child cannot support their head unaided for over two minutes, you should not put a helmet on them. They will not be able to support the weight of the helmet.
It is actually extremely difficult to find helmets for children aged 6-14 months for this reason.
If your child cannot wear a helmet, you should not take them out in a bike trailer. However, if they are over 12 months and can support their head, they need to wear a helmet.
